Getting Started With Poker Online

poker online

Poker online is a great way to enjoy a game of poker without having to travel to a casino or bar. This is especially useful for those who have limited mobility and cannot easily visit a brick and mortar venue to play the game.

Getting started with poker online is a simple process that only requires a small investment of time and effort. The first step is choosing a reputable online poker site. Make sure the site is licensed by a state regulating body and that it offers safe and secure gaming options. In the United States, you can find a large number of legal sites that offer real money poker games and tournaments.

One of the biggest advantages of playing online is that you can play at any time, day or night. This is a huge advantage over going to a live venue where you may have to miss out on a hand of poker if you need to step outside for a smoke or catch up on the latest sports action.

The ability to play multiple tables at once is also a huge benefit of online poker. This allows players to get more work done in a short space of time and to increase their bankrolls in the process.

If you are a beginner, it’s a good idea to start playing low stakes games in order to get a feel for the game and develop your strategy before you move up to higher stakes. This is especially helpful for those who may be nervous about jumping in to a live poker game at a casino with a table full of strangers.

It’s possible to play for pennies in some of the lower stakes cash games on most online poker sites, and this is a great way for beginners to get an idea of the game and build confidence before moving up in stakes. This is also a fantastic opportunity for players to learn from their mistakes and improve their poker skills in an environment that’s more relaxed than the live format.

In addition, most online poker sites have a range of games for new players to try out, and these are typically categorized in the lobby under the “Beginner” tab. This dramatically reduces the competition for newcomers and levels the playing field compared to the higher stakes games on most poker sites.
